Nov 11: The Snow White Deadline

On this day in 1937, the final animation for Disney's first full-length animated feature Snow White & the Seven Dwarfs was completed. Working around-the-clock, Walt and his staff just barely met their deadline of Christmas 1937. After nearly four years of painstaking work, two million drawings and a record shattering $1.5 million budget, Disney's masterpiece was ready for a December 21 unveiling. An adaptation of the Brothers Grimm fairytale, Snow White is generally considered to be Disney's most significant achievement.
